Output 91bc2c85177d23fd0f712550986c7d0abcb3d4b4c26668c1be503cf04cee77bd:0

value
25308
script pubkey
OP_HASH160 OP_PUSHBYTES_20 52a07ca17367a425e6c998ecfba75492e49982b2 OP_EQUAL
address
39Dub6TRMEM4L7MYbzC4GF4Z5DsHLkto8L
transaction
91bc2c85177d23fd0f712550986c7d0abcb3d4b4c26668c1be503cf04cee77bd
spent
true